CHOCOLATE-MARASCHINO CHERRY COOKIES



Chocolate-Maraschino Cherry Cookies image

Chocolate and cherries are a classic combination, and this pink-and-brown dessert is easy to prepare with Betty Crocker sugar cookie mix.

Provided by Deborah Harroun

Categories     Dessert

Time 1h

Yield 36

Number Of Ingredients 12

1 pouch (17.5 oz) Betty Crocker™ sugar cookie mix
1/2 cup Gold Medal™ all-purpose flour
1/2 cup butter, softened
1 egg
1 teaspoon cherry extract
1/2 teaspoon almond extract
1 tablespoon maraschino cherry juice
1/2 cup maraschino cherries, chopped
1/4 cup miniature semisweet chocolate chips
1/4 cup semisweet chocolate chips
3/4 teaspoon shortening
36 maraschino cherries with stems

Steps:

  • Heat oven to 375°F. In medium bowl, stir together cookie mix, flour, butter, egg, cherry extract, almond extract and cherry juice with spoon until soft dough forms. Stir in chopped cherries and miniature chocolate chips.
  • Drop dough by rounded teaspoonfuls 2 inches apart onto ungreased cookie sheets.
  • Bake 7 to 9 minutes or until edges are light golden brown. Using end of wooden spoon handle, immediately make indentation in center of each cookie. Cool 1 minute; remove from cookie sheets to cooling racks. Cool completely.
  • In small microwavable bowl, microwave 1/4 cup chocolate chips and the shortening uncovered on High in 30-second increments, stirring after each, until chips are softened; stir until smooth. Dip each stemmed cherry in melted chocolate and place in indentation of each cooled cookie.

CHOCOLATE-COVERED MARASCHINO CHERRY COOKIES



Chocolate-Covered Maraschino Cherry Cookies image

I first tasted these cookies during a "cookie swap" at work a few years ago. Now I make them every Christmas for our family get-together. People who haven't had them are always delighted by the "hidden treasure" inside.

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Desserts

Time 1h

Yield 2 dozen.

Number Of Ingredients 9

24 maraschino cherries
1/2 cup butter, softened
3/4 cup packed brown sugar
1 tablespoon maraschino cherry juice
1 teaspoon vanilla extract
1-1/2 cups all-purpose flour
1/8 teaspoon salt
1 cup milk chocolate chips, divided
1/2 teaspoon shortening

Steps:

  • Pat cherries with paper towels to remove excess moisture; set aside. In a large bowl, cream butter and brown sugar until light and fluffy. Beat in cherry juice and vanilla. Combine flour and salt; gradually add to creamed mixture and mix well. Cover and refrigerate for 1 hour or until dough is easy to handle., Insert a chocolate chip into each maraschino cherry. Wrap a tablespoon of dough around each cherry. Place 1 in. apart on ungreased baking sheets. , Bake at 350° for 15-17 minutes or until set and edges are lightly browned. Remove to wire racks to cool. , In a microwave, melt remaining chips and shortening; stir until smooth. Dip tops of cookies in melted chocolate; allow excess to drip off. Place on waxed paper; let stand until set. Store in an airtight container.

Tips:

  • Mise en Place: Before you start baking, make sure you have all of your ingredients and tools ready to go. This will help you stay organized and prevent any mishaps.
  • Measure Accurately: Be precise when measuring your ingredients. Even small deviations can affect the final outcome of your cookies.
  • Use Quality Ingredients: The better the quality of your ingredients, the better your cookies will taste. Opt for high-quality chocolate, butter, and flour.
  • Chill the Dough: Chilling the dough before baking helps to firm it up and prevent it from spreading too much in the oven.
  • Bake Evenly: Rotate the baking sheet halfway through baking to ensure that the cookies bake evenly.
  • Don't Overbake: Keep a close eye on the cookies while they're baking. Overbaking can make them dry and crumbly.
  • Add the Maraschino Cherries Last: Stir in the maraschino cherries at the very end of the mixing process to prevent them from bleeding into the dough.
